Our school
The size of our school means we can provide you with the opportunity to tailor your chosen programme to reflect your personal interests.
From crime to ethnicity, gender to protest, globalisation to government policy, our modular degrees allow you to explore a broad range of issues within Sociology and Social Policy as you progress through your studies.
